A professionally designed Engineered TPO Flat Roofing System delivers outstanding waterproof protection, thermal efficiency, and long-term durability for commercial buildings with low-slope roof structures. Reinforced Thermoplastic Polyolefin membranes provide excellent resistance against ultraviolet radiation, weather exposure, heat absorption, and daily thermal movement while supporting lower building energy consumption. This roofing system is well suited for warehouses, retail facilities, office complexes, manufacturing plants, and institutional buildings throughout Joliet, IL.
The roofing assembly incorporates premium 60-mil or 80-mil reinforced TPO membranes, high-density polyisocyanurate insulation boards, gypsum cover boards, prefabricated flashing components, reinforced walkway pads, coated steel edge metal, and manufacturer-approved fastening systems. Installation is completed using automatic hot-air membrane welders, robotic seam welding equipment, digital roof layout systems, fastening calibration tools, infrared moisture detection devices, and electronic seam testing equipment to achieve continuous waterproof protection. Every roofing material is installed according to engineered specifications to maximize wind uplift resistance, thermal performance, and structural reliability.
Installation procedures include roof deck preparation, insulation placement, fastening verification, membrane positioning, precision heat-welded seam construction, flashing integration, and perimeter securement. Roof penetrations, drainage assemblies, parapet transitions, and rooftop equipment curbs receive reinforced waterproof detailing to strengthen the roofing system against long-term weather exposure. Final inspections verify seam consistency, attachment strength, drainage efficiency, flashing integrity, and complete roofing system performance.

A durable Reliable EPDM Flat Roofing System provides exceptional flexibility and weather resistance for commercial roofs exposed to continuous temperature fluctuations and seasonal environmental conditions. Ethylene Propylene Diene Monomer membranes maintain structural stability under prolonged ultraviolet exposure, freezing temperatures, hail impact, and thermal expansion, making them suitable for a wide range of low-slope roofing applications. The completed roofing assembly delivers dependable waterproof protection while supporting extended service life for commercial facilities.
The roofing system consists of reinforced EPDM membranes, rigid insulation boards, seam tapes, bonding adhesives, primers, prefabricated flashing accessories, termination bars, heavy-duty edge metal, and compatible fastening components engineered for commercial roofing assemblies. Installation utilizes membrane rollers, pneumatic fastening systems, adhesive application equipment, infrared moisture scanners, digital measurement instruments, precision cutting tools, and seam pressure rollers to ensure accurate membrane placement and secure waterproof attachment. Every roofing component is selected for compatibility, structural integrity, and long-term weather performance.
Roof installation begins with substrate preparation, insulation placement, membrane alignment, adhesive application, seam construction, flashing integration, and perimeter reinforcement. Drainage outlets, expansion joints, rooftop penetrations, and equipment supports receive additional waterproof detailing to preserve the continuity of the roofing assembly. Comprehensive inspections confirm membrane adhesion, seam stability, flashing performance, drainage functionality, and complete installation quality before project completion.

A dependable Built-Up Flat Roofing System provides multi-layer waterproof protection for commercial buildings requiring exceptional durability under demanding operating conditions. Built-up roofing assemblies consist of multiple reinforced roofing layers that create a thick protective surface capable of resisting moisture intrusion, foot traffic, and long-term environmental exposure. This roofing solution is commonly selected for industrial facilities, commercial warehouses, educational buildings, and large-scale institutional properties requiring reliable low-slope roofing performance.
The roofing system incorporates fiberglass-reinforced roofing felts, asphalt bitumen or cold-applied adhesive systems, mineral surface cap sheets, rigid insulation boards, heavy-duty flashing materials, protective surfacing aggregates where specified, and galvanized edge metal components. Installation utilizes commercial asphalt application equipment where applicable, membrane rollers, insulation fastening tools, digital roof layout systems, infrared moisture scanners, flashing fabrication equipment, and precision cutting tools to ensure uniform layer construction. Every roofing component is installed according to engineered assembly specifications to maximize waterproof durability and structural strength.
Construction begins with roof deck preparation, insulation placement, sequential reinforcement layer installation, flashing integration, surfacing application, and perimeter securement. Roof drains, penetrations, parapet transitions, and expansion joints are reinforced using compatible waterproof detailing that preserves the continuity of the built-up roofing assembly. Final inspections verify layer adhesion, flashing installation, drainage performance, surface uniformity, and the complete structural integrity of the finished flat roofing system.

Flat roofing systems provide efficient use of rooftop space while supporting HVAC equipment, solar installations, maintenance access, and cost-effective construction for commercial facilities. Their low-slope design also simplifies large-scale roofing installation while allowing specialized drainage systems to manage water efficiently. Flat roofing systems utilize tapered insulation, internal roof drains, scuppers, overflow drains, and engineered slope designs that direct water toward designated drainage points. Proper drainage design minimizes standing water and reduces long-term stress on roofing materials. Routine maintenance also ensures drainage systems continue functioning efficiently throughout the roof's service life.
